TaborJet Posted April 21, 2006 Share Posted April 21, 2006 Fri, 21 Apr 2006 08:50:47 -0700 Randy Lange, of the Bergen Record, reports Texas QB Vince Young's visit with the New York Jets "went real well," according to Young's agent, Major Adams. Jets offensive coordinator Brian Schottenheimer put Young through a chalkboard period and a workout, which lasted 90 minutes each. "Vince liked it," said Adams. "The Jets' offense is similar in terminology to what they ran at Texas, so he was comfortable with it. And I think he answered any questions the Jets might have had.
